1

The Ultimate Guide To SWS AD NETWORK

News Discuss 
Taking care of advertisement campaigns across various publishers can be time-consuming and complex. Ad networks simplify this process by centralizing advertisement management, allowing for advertisers to operate campaigns from only one platform. The very best web page for adverts is Specific For each and every advertiser, merchandise, and offer for https://franka308wcg1.blogdeazar.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story